William Johnson is a great guy-- very personable, approachable, and always willing to help. He communicates well in regards to quiz date extensions, going over extra practice problems, or additional office hours. However, he is not the best at answering questions in the way you would like, and is sometimes unclear in his lecturing. Comparing my experience with peers in Hui Ma's section, I would say try to get Ma if possible.

Johnson is an AWESOME professor for this class. He understands that not everyone in the room has calculus experience and really takes the time to thoroughly explain everything. He will make sure everyone understands where the formulas/rules/etc. come from and will make you apply that on the quizzes/tests (so study it!). He's also incredibly patient, both in class and in office hours, so don't hesitate to ask questions. Put in the time and you should be well-prepared for Calc II.
